Georgia has submitted a 2010 plan of action to NATO, which was approved. On January 31, the plan will be submitted to the Georgian State Commission for Integration with NATO. The action plan provides for intensified reforms and corruption control, fair local elections, media freedom, etc…

Speaker of the Georgian Parliament David Bakradze is to hold a meeting with NATO Secretary General Anders Fogh Rasmussen. The sides will discuss the situation in the Abkhazian and South Ossetian conflict zones, as well as the fields Georgia needs to make progress in to meet the NATO standards as soon as possible.

“Emphasis will be placed on the country’s security, occupied territories as well as on what the European Parliament can do in this field,” Bakradze told reporters. He held official meetings at the European Parliament and made a speech at an enlarged meeting of the European Parliament’s Foreign Affairs Committee.
